The Ranger by Freedom Pet Pass is a premium insulated dog door engineered for superior energy efficiency and durability. Featuring patented DoubleMag technology, it seals 15 times better than Energy Star human doors, eliminating drafts even in extreme temperatures from -40°F to 160°F. Crafted from rugged cellular PVC and marine-grade materials in Michigan, it withstands years of heavy use by large dogs. The door includes a secure, easy-to-use locking acrylic panel and a spacious 11" x 17" opening, making it the ultimate upgrade for pet owners who demand performance, style, and peace of mind.

5 Year Update ***** Exceptional Doggie Door
I have had this dog door installed for about a month now and I couldn't be more impressed. The build quality is exceptional. I have had PetSafe doggie doors before, both standard and extreme and this one is on a completely different level. I know it's expensive at $300, but it is well worth it based on build quality, looks, and most importantly the seal. My dog door faces due north. This weekend brought weather in the 10's-20's with winds over 30mph and standing on the inside of the door there wasn't a draft. The PetSafe Extreme doggie door that I had previously would flap in the breeze with winds like that, but this one's magnets held it completely tight with not a bit of a draft. I was so impressed. The only thing that takes some getting used to is the snap of the magnets when my dogs go out the door. It is a sharp snap, not the sound of flapping plastic, due to the way it closes. That is completely acceptable from me due to the fantastic seal. If you have any concerns with energy efficiency of your pet door or drafts from wind blowing in, buy this door. It is well worth the money. This doggie door even looks professionally done and well built. It doesn't look like a cheap piece of plastic stuffed in a hole cut in your door. It looks intentionally put together, and the smoked plexiglass for a door lock insert is a very nice touch. I will update this review if the thing doesn't last (I've only used it for a month with two 25lb. dogs), but I firmly expect it to last for years based on the build quality that I can see. 2 Year Update: Outstanding build quality. this is the best dog for ever. I've had it installed on my north facing door for two years now and I'm as happy with it today as when I first bought it. Yes, it's expensive but it's so durable. Two years of daily abuse by two to five dogs blasting through the door at full speed and it still seals as well today as new. It gets dirty, so I clean it. There is no draft, no adjustments needed. It makes a fantastic seal that has stayed 100% sealed in 60+ mph north winds. The only negative that I can find is the sharp, loud snap when it closes, but that's what makes the seal so good. Highly recommended. Love it. ***** 5-Years Later - This dog door is outstanding. I have had two dogs sprinting through this thing daily for more than 5 years now and I haven't repaired a single part. The flap and magnet are much dirtier than the day I bought it, but that's all. Nothing has frayed or cracked and the door works the same today as day 1. I would say I will buy another, but it's not looking like I'll ever have to. The quality is impeccable. The magnetic seal still snaps tight and holds up to our high north winds without a draft. I'd give this more stars if I could.

Very weatherproof but vinyl flap tore after 4 years’ use.
This is the most weather proof dog door I’ve found. It is expensive but worth the price. After 4 years of use, the vinyl window did rip, so I had to replace it sooner than I thought I should. I do have a dog with minor walking issues, so he probably got tangled up in the door at some point, but I think it should a a bit more durable at the price. However, I live in Vermont and even on the coldest days, there is minimal heat loss through the door. I have my dog door leaving my mud room and with my older dog door, the room was a good 10 degrees colder. Now there is minimal temperature drop. Part of the problem with the old door is that the builder did not cut the hole perfectly and crammed the dog door into a slightly too small hole. Regardless what brand you buy, it is ESSENTIAL that the hole in the door be perfect, so the magnets close the door properly.

Stop buying those cheap dog doors and get this one!!
This makes our third Freedom Pet Pass dog door with the first two purchased almost 15 years ago. I will admit these doors are not cheap, then or now, but they are definitely well worth the money. They are extremely easy to install if you are a DIY'er as I've installed both in a door and in a wall and I'm no professional carpenter. If you are worried about security, these doors are way more secure than those cheaper plastic ones that have a single, weak magnet. If you are worried about the magnet quality or stiffness of the door, we just had -14 degree weather and a 5 month old Beagle pup had no issues. We live in northern Colorado just 30 miles south of Cheyenne Wyoming. We get wind gusts multiple times a year that get up to 70-80 MPH. Enough to blow semis over on I-25 but not enough to blow these doors open or blow rain or snow through them like those cheaper ones do. Been there, done that. The attached pics show one of the old doors between our house and garage and the new one I recently installed in a door from the garage to the backyard. Our previous dogs were older and bigger and knew how to use a dog door but our new Beagle pup is only 5 months old and weighs 14 lbs. and both were a little hard for him to go through so I applied strips of duct tape over the magnets to reduce their strength. This allowed our pup to get used to dog doors and be able to push the doors open in both directions. Once he go confident I slowly removed the duct tape. It took about a week to get him used to pushing on them but now he flies through them like our older dogs did. We love these doors and would give them ten stars if I could. Nice door but
Nice looking door but not worth $400 plus $20 shipping. Prime member or not (large dog door) The Dog door does not have any way to adjustable to thickness of your door. If your door is a little thinner or thicker than a stand door, this will not work. Thicker door, you will have to cut spacers to make the door fit or the security panel will fall out. Thinner door you would have to cut spacer for around outside of dog door. Either way, there is no way to adjust if your door is not the exact thickness of dog door inner frame. Says it is built with pride in Michigan, USA. Might be built there but pretty sure uses Chinese parts because when I had to make spacers all the MDF is metric dimensions. The security panel is not clear, it's off white plastic, which is good it is not clear or your dog would not know it was there. Insulated flap? about 1/8 to 1/4 inch foam so better than nothing. Nice looking door but install was a nightmare because my door was a little thicker. Hope it durable, time will tell. Definitely not worth $400, I'd say more like a $200 door.
